skins/AknSkinContent/group/bld.inf
author MattD <mattd@symbian.org>
Tue, 15 Dec 2009 19:35:15 +0000
changeset 12 3c2f0f832045
parent 10 196070facf6d
child 19 57ed406024d5
permissions -rw-r--r--
Another skin generation 'fix'. Exporting the scalables60skin content like the other skins (changeset 80be58896cab Bug 1410 ). Hopefully this means that We don't get the problem with $(EXTENSION_ROOT) which we have been. This really needs a proper fix by someone more experienced with FLMs.

/*
* Copyright (c) 2003-2007 Nokia Corporation and/or its subsidiary(-ies).
* All rights reserved.
* This component and the accompanying materials are made available
* under the terms of "Eclipse Public License v1.0"
* which accompanies this distribution, and is available
* at the URL "http://www.eclipse.org/legal/epl-v10.html".
*
* Initial Contributors:
* Nokia Corporation - initial contribution.
*
* Contributors:
*
* Description:  ?Description
*
*/


#include <bldvariant.hrh>

PRJ_PLATFORMS
DEFAULT

#undef OLD_PLATFORM_SKINS

PRJ_EXPORTS
//../srcdata/scalableseries60skin/101f84b9.sel /epoc32/release/winscw/udeb/z/resource/skins/101f84b9/101f84b9.sel

// Using only default skin
//../srcdata/haze/2000B12D.sel                  /epoc32/release/winscw/udeb/z/resource/skins/2000B12D/2000B12D.sel
//../srcdata/jing/2000B12E.sel                  /epoc32/release/winscw/udeb/z/resource/skins/2000B12E/2000B12E.sel
#ifdef OLD_PLATFORM_SKINS
../srcdata/armi/1020711F.sel                 /epoc32/release/winscw/udeb/z/resource/skins/1020711F/1020711F.sel
../srcdata/city/10207120.sel                 /epoc32/release/winscw/udeb/z/resource/skins/10207120/10207120.sel
#endif

//../srcdata/scalableseries60skin/101f84b9.sel /epoc32/release/winscw/urel/z/resource/skins/101f84b9/101f84b9.sel
//../srcdata/haze/2000B12D.sel                  /epoc32/release/winscw/urel/z/resource/skins/2000B12D/2000B12D.sel
//../srcdata/jing/2000B12E.sel                  /epoc32/release/winscw/urel/z/resource/skins/2000B12E/2000B12E.sel
#ifdef OLD_PLATFORM_SKINS
../srcdata/armi/1020711F.sel                 /epoc32/release/winscw/urel/z/resource/skins/1020711F/1020711F.sel
../srcdata/city/10207120.sel                 /epoc32/release/winscw/urel/z/resource/skins/10207120/10207120.sel
#endif

//../srcdata/scalableseries60skin/101f84b9.sel /epoc32/data/z/resource/skins/101f84b9/101f84b9.sel
//../srcdata/haze/2000B12D.sel                  /epoc32/data/z/resource/skins/2000B12D/2000B12D.sel
//../srcdata/jing/2000B12E.sel                  /epoc32/data/z/resource/skins/2000B12E/2000B12E.sel
#ifdef OLD_PLATFORM_SKINS
../srcdata/armi/1020711F.sel                 /epoc32/data/z/resource/skins/1020711F/1020711F.sel
../srcdata/city/10207120.sel                 /epoc32/data/z/resource/skins/10207120/10207120.sel
#endif

#ifdef SBSV2
  ./skingenerator.flm                       /epoc32/tools/makefile_templates/skins/skingenerator.flm
  ./skingenerator.meta                      /epoc32/tools/makefile_templates/skins/skingenerator.meta
  ./skingenerator.xml                       /epoc32/tools/makefile_templates/skins/skingenerator.xml

  :zip ../srcdata/haze/haze.zip             /epoc32/s60/skins/haze
  :zip ../srcdata/jing/jing.zip             /epoc32/s60/skins/jing

//MattD 200912015 - Really nasty workaround for ${EXTENSION_ROOT} having a getting the wrong value during a platform build.
//Exporting the default skin and running it from the epoc32/s60/skins location like the other ones... 
  
../srcdata/scalableseries60skin/scalableseries60skin.txt                      /epoc32/s60/skins/scalableseries60skin/
../srcdata/scalableseries60skin/gfx/qgn_graf_bg_gene.svg                      /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x/qgn_graf_dim_wipe_lsc_left.bmp            /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x/qgn_graf_dim_wipe_lsc_left_mask_soft.bmp  /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x/qgn_graf_idle_fade.bmp                    /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x/qgn_graf_idle_fade_lsc.bmp                /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x/qgn_graf_idle_fade_lsc_mask_soft.bmp      /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x/qgn_graf_idle_fade_mask_soft.bmp          /epoc32/s60/skins/scalableseries60skin/gfx/
../srcdata/scalableseries60skin/gfx-ah/qgn_graf_idle_fade.bmp                 /epoc32/s60/skins/scalableseries60skin/gfx-ah/
../srcdata/scalableseries60skin/gfx-ah/qgn_graf_idle_fade_mask_soft.bmp       /epoc32/s60/skins/scalableseries60skin/gfx-ah/
../srcdata/scalableseries60skin/gfx-ah/qgn_graf_pb_status_backg.bmp           /epoc32/s60/skins/scalableseries60skin/gfx-ah/
../srcdata/scalableseries60skin/gfx-ah/qgn_graf_pb_status_backg_mask.bmp      /epoc32/s60/skins/scalableseries60skin/gfx-ah/
../srcdata/scalableseries60skin/gfx-ah/qgn_graf_simpd_status_backg.bmp        /epoc32/s60/skins/scalableseries60skin/gfx-ah/
../srcdata/scalableseries60skin/gfx-ah/qgn_graf_simpd_status_backg_mask.bmp   /epoc32/s60/skins/scalableseries60skin/gfx-ah/
#endif

PRJ_EXTENSIONS
#ifndef TOOLS
#ifdef SBSV2
START EXTENSION skins/skingenerator
  OPTION AKNSSKINNAME scalableseries60skin
  OPTION AKNSSKINREALNAME series60skin
  OPTION AKNSSKINUID 101f84b9
//OPTION AKNSSRCDIR $(EXTENSION_ROOT)/../srcdata/scalableseries60skin  
  OPTION AKNSSRCDIR $(EPOCROOT)/epoc32/s60/skins/scalableseries60skin
END
START EXTENSION skins/skingenerator
  OPTION AKNSSKINNAME jing
  OPTION AKNSSKINREALNAME jing
  OPTION AKNSSKINUID 2000B12E
  OPTION AKNSSRCDIR $(EPOCROOT)/epoc32/s60/skins/jing
END
START EXTENSION skins/skingenerator
  OPTION AKNSSKINNAME haze
  OPTION AKNSSKINREALNAME haze
  OPTION AKNSSKINUID 2000B12D
  OPTION AKNSSRCDIR $(EPOCROOT)/epoc32/s60/skins/haze
END
START EXTENSION s60/mif2cdlindex
  OPTION TARGETFILE series60skinindexdll_inst.cpp
  OPTION GENPATH ../srcdata/scalableseries60skin/MifIndexDll
  OPTION MIFDIR $(EPOCROOT)/epoc32/data/z/resource/skins/101f84b9
  OPTION MIFFILE series60skin.mif
  OPTION DLLNAME series60skinIndexDll
  OPTION DLLUID 0x101f84b9
END
#endif
#endif

PRJ_MMPFILES


#ifndef TOOLS
#ifndef SBSV2
  // Scalable system default skin
  gnumakefile scalableseries60skin.mk

  // Scalable (ROM) skin "Haze"
  gnumakefile haze.mk

  // Scalable (ROM) skin "JingMask"
  gnumakefile jing.mk
#endif  //SBSV2
    
  ../srcdata/scalableseries60skin/MifIndexDll/series60skinindexdll.mmp

#ifdef OLD_PLATFORM_SKINS
// Scalable (ROM) skin "Armi"
gnumakefile armi.mk

// Scalable (ROM) skin "City"
gnumakefile city.mk
#endif
#endif
// End of File